Need to know

  • What happens during a nutritional assessment? icon plus

    Your consultant and/or dietitian will talk to you about your symptoms, your condition and eating habits in order to evaluate your diet. They work closely with you and other members of your healthcare team to put together an eating plan that's practical, achievable and tailored to your needs.

    You might be asked to take a hydrogen breath test (HBT). It's a simple, non-invasive test used to diagnose food intolerances and irritable bowel syndrome. We also have a specialist sports nutrition clinic, and a clinic dedicated to IBS. Your GP or consultant could refer you directly to one of these.
  • How to prepare icon plus

    Your consultant will tell you how to prepare for your consultation. In the days or weeks leading up to your appointment, you might be asked to keep a food diary. This'll help your consultant get an accurate idea of what you eat and drink, and your eating habits.
  • After your assessment icon plus

    If your consultant has asked you to follow an eating plan, they'll want to see you again for a follow-up appointment. If they have any other recommendations, they'll let you know during your consultation.
